Discussion ๐Ÿ’ฌ What are your favorite quality mobile games? Hereโ€™s my top 10

Post image
660 Upvotes

Whether paid or free, I don't care. I want you to tell me your favorite quality games to play on mobile. Here's my top 10:

  1. Slay the Spire: Absolute bliss when you're chilling on the sofa with a coffee, a YouTube video playing in the background, and playing a run. Incredible game and my personal GOAT. Don't even ask how many hours I've put into it.
  2. Balatro: Addictive and brilliantly designed. It has nothing to do with gambling or betting, it's simply a roguelike inspired by poker. My girlfriend got really hooked on it.
  3. Minecraft: Perfect for long trips, the time just flies by. What else can I say? It's fucking Minecraft.
  4. Stardew Valley: I'm playing it for the second time and the late game is incredible. You can play it cozy, although I prefer to tryhard.
  5. Hearthstone: The Adventure mode is awesome. It's basically a deckbuilder with tons of possibilities and really cool cards inspired by the Warcraft universe. The rest of the game modes are kinda meh, except for Battlegrounds.
  6. Data Wing: Short and relatively unknown game. The gameplay is pretty cool, but the story and the concept are what really won me over.
  7. Subnautica: I definitely prefer playing it on a big screen with a controller, but the mobile version isn't bad at all.
  8. Dredge: Beautiful yet creepy and Lovecraftian.
  9. Loop Hero: A roguelike that doesn't exactly grab you visually, but you slowly get more and more hooked on it.
  10. Baba Is You / Black: Two pretty clever puzzle games. Black has an awesome soundtrack.

Other cool games I've tried that didn't quite make the top 10: Brotato, Wildfrost, Dungeon Crawler, Clover Pit, Luck be a Landlord, Scritchy Scratchy.

Looking forward to your recommendations, I've got a lot of August ahead of me. Feel free to ask me anything about any of these games.

Help/Support ๐Ÿ™‹ Controller app pretty much dies on Android 14+

Post image
2 Upvotes

The app is Touch Racer. Using a receiver application on Windows (Or on Linux if you somehow can fix the horrible and outdated port that's on SourceForge), it essentially allows you to use your phone as a makeshift steering wheel with analog throttle and brakes by sliding motion on either side of the screen and tapping either side to change gears. It breaks horribly on Android 15 and later, where the status bar no longer goes away like it's supposed to, and the instruction content plus the switches for connection type (WiFi, Bluetooth, and USB Tethering), which is actually a web page, is now rendered behind this top bar, the notch area and the navigation bar. This also affects the config screen accessed with the three dot menu

Is there a fix? Or am I forced to get a different phone with an even older Android version? The last time I tried this was on an Android 10 phone and it broke down last year
